June 28 According to the "Roman Sports" report, Porto is preparing to change coaches after being eliminated from the Club World Cup, and Farioli is the first choice target for the new coach.
Porto failed to qualify for 2 draws and 1 loss in the group stage of the Club World Cup this summer. They are still the only European team that has not won the ball in this Club World Cup. Porto has returned to Portugal, and a large number of Porto fans protested at the airport and insulted coaches and players, feeling dissatisfied with the performance of the Club World Cup.
"Roman Sports" said that Porto club chairman Boas is already considering changing coaches and regards Italian coach Farioli as the first choice for the new coach. In fact, Porto had contacted Farioli in January this year, but he was still coaching Ajax at the time, so he refused the invitation.
Currently, Farioli has been dismissed from Ajax and is a free agent. It is even more difficult for Porto to sign him this time. Porto needs to end his history of not winning important trophys in the past few years, and Farioli may continue to coach abroad in Italy.
